What is Sand?

Sand is a naturally occurring material that is made up of various minerals, primarily silica, but it can also contain other minerals like calcite, feldspar, and garnet. It is created by the weathering of rocks and minerals over time, and it can be found on beaches, deserts, rivers, and even underwater.

How Sand is Formed?

Sand is formed through a process called weathering, which is the breakdown of rocks and minerals into smaller particles by physical or chemical means. This process can take millions of years and is influenced by factors such as temperature, moisture, and the type of rock or mineral being weathered. The particles that result from this process are typically carried by wind or water and eventually settle in a new location, where they accumulate to form sand deposits.

Uses of Sand:

Sand has many uses in various industries and applications. Some of the most common uses of sand include:

1. Construction: Sand is used in construction as a primary building material for creating concrete and mortar.

2. Glass Manufacturing: Silica sand is used to create glass products such as bottles, jars, and windows.

3. Landscaping: Sand is used to enhance the appearance of landscaping features like gardens, beaches, and golf courses.

4. Fracking: Sand is also used in the fracking process to help extract oil and gas from underground deposits.

5. Cosmetics: Sand is used in many cosmetic products like exfoliating scrubs, body washes, and face masks.

6. Sports: Sand is used for various sports and games, such as beach volleyball, sandboxes, and golf courses.

FAQs About Sand:

Q: What is the difference between sand and dirt?

A: Sand is composed of small rock particles, while dirt is a combination of rock particles, organic matter, and other debris.

Q: What is the most common color of sand?

A: The most common color of sand is beige or yellow, but sand can also be black, white, red, and even green.

Q: How is sandstone formed?

A: Sandstone is formed from the consolidation of sand particles into a solid rock over time, usually through the process of cementation.
